The Mechanics of No Deposit Bonuses
No deposit bonuses typically come in two forms: free spins or a cash bonus credited to your account. The mechanics behind these bonuses are straightforward, yet the conditions attached can often be complex.
- Free Spins: Often given for specific slot games, players can use these spins without risking their own funds. For example, a casino might offer 20 free spins on a game like Starburst, with winnings subject to wagering requirements.
- Cash Bonuses: A typical cash bonus might range from £5 to £50. Players can use this amount to wager on various games, but it usually comes with stringent terms.
The Math Behind No Deposit Bonuses
While no deposit bonuses may seem like free money, the underlying math often reveals a different story.
For instance, consider a no deposit bonus of £10 with a **35x wagering requirement**. This means players must wager a total of **£350** before they can withdraw any winnings.
| Bonus Type | Bonus Amount | Wagering Requirement | Total Wagering Needed |
|---|---|---|---|
| Free Spins | 20 Spins (£0.10 each) | 30x Winnings | £60 (if winnings are £2) |
| Cash Bonus | £10 | 35x | £350 |
Understanding such calculations is crucial for evaluating whether a no deposit bonus is genuinely beneficial or just a marketing ploy.

Hidden Risks of No Deposit Bonuses
While the allure of no deposit bonuses is undeniable, players should remain aware of hidden risks. Many players overlook the fine print, which can include:
– **Maximum Cashout Limits:** Even if you win big, you might only be allowed to withdraw a fraction of your winnings from a no deposit bonus.
– **Game Eligibility:** Certain games may not contribute to wagering requirements, limiting your options significantly.
– **Account Verification Delays:** Bonus withdrawals often require account verification, which can prolong access to your funds.
